Description:
Piperidine, 3-(1H-pyrazol-3-yl)- is a chemical compound characterized by the presence of a piperidine ring and a pyrazole moiety. The piperidine ring is a six-membered saturated heterocycle containing one nitrogen atom, which contributes to its basicity and ability to participate in various chemical reactions. The pyrazole group, a five-membered ring containing two adjacent nitrogen atoms, is known for its diverse biological activities and is often found in pharmaceuticals and agrochemicals. This compound may exhibit properties such as solubility in polar solvents, moderate stability under standard conditions, and potential reactivity due to the functional groups present. Its structure suggests potential applications in medicinal chemistry, particularly in the development of new therapeutic agents. The specific interactions and biological activities would depend on the substituents and the overall molecular conformation. As with many heterocyclic compounds, the study of its properties and reactivity is essential for understanding its potential uses in various chemical and pharmaceutical contexts.
Formula:C8H13N3
